Amazon’s European Transportation team is responsible for our transportation network’s connectivity across Europe to deliver billions of shipments each year. We collaborate with multiple internal teams (e.g., Transportation Design, Supply Chain, External Fulfillment, Tech, etc.) to ensure a speedy and reliable customer delivery in the cheapest way possible.

In Transportation Network Configuration Quality and Analytics, we’re looking for skilled and motivated engineer to take the lead in designing, implementing, and delivering critical test solutions. As a key member of our team, the individual will have the opportunity to showcase technical experience, hands-on capabilities, and strong technical leadership skills while adapting and learning quickly in a fast-paced environment.

Key job responsibilities
• You will be responsible for Amazon network configuration, ensuring highest standards in the network
• Work alongside with our Transportation teams, Product Managers and SDEs to design, develop and improve processes while improving the purchase experiences of Amazon users.
• Mitigate issues impacting the network, providing short term mitigations and working on long term action plans for structurally address them
• Analyze the impact of potential disruption in the system while designing levers for prevention or faster resolution.
• Scope and document system improvements required for customer experience enhancement
• Interact with tech teams for driving and improving system and processes
• Interact with operations stakeholders


A day in the life
This position combines tactical and strategic responsibilities as stepping up to lead ambiguous programs.

You collaborate daily with stakeholders across multiple Organizations to resolve system and network issues with short and long term solutions. Working with your team and internal partners, you invent and develop system and process improvements that deliver new business value, improve CX, and increase team productivity, speed, and quality.
